They're tearing down N. Miami Middle & N. Miami High. They're going to build a North Miami Middle/Elementary on the school grounds of the current North Miami High. After they're done with the new K-8 center, they're going to demolish North Miami middle, Gribble Pool, and the Armory and build the new North Miami High on that area. Hope that made sense lol. They're also going to do a lot of remodeling to Cagni Park and the Library and all that good stuff. What graduating class were you in?
